The Editorial Assistant is part of a team responsible for the daily tasks of communicating with authors and managing the editorial review of scientific manuscripts at Cancer Research in coordination with the journal editors.
Via a web-based submission and peer review system, handles the editorial review process of select manuscript submissions by quality checking manuscripts, contacting editors and reviewers, handling review scheduling, and providing prompt follow-up with reviewers and/or editors on overdue manuscript reviews.
Responds to author queries and assists with the manuscript submission process as needed.
Drafts correspondence to editors and reviewers regarding overdue tasks or assignments.
Handles incoming and outgoing correspondence and telephone calls related to manuscripts they are handling.
Keeps Managing Editor apprised of manuscripts’ status; alerts Managing Editor of any problems with or potential delays in manuscript flow.
Prepares accepted manuscripts for publication by ensuring that all necessary elements are present and that manuscripts conform to journal style.
Updates reviewer/author databases as needed.
Performs other related tasks and duties as assigned by immediate supervisor.
